Lot 83

THRACE. Maroneia. Circa 189/8-49/5 BC. Tetradrachm (Silver, 30 mm, 15.79 g, 12 h), Head of youthful Dionysos to right, wearing ivy wreath. Rev. ΔΙΟΝΥΣΟΥ / ΣΩΤΗΡΟΣ / ΜΑΡΩΝΙΤΩΝ Dionysos, nude but for chlamys draped over his left arm, standing left, holding two narthex wands in his left hand and bunch of grapes with his right; to left, monogram of ΠΑΥΟ; to right, Θ. Dewing 1295. Schönert-Geiss 1111 ff. Attractively toned and with an obverse in high relief. Extremely fine.

From the Stoecklin Collection.
